热爱并专研技术,按时高质量交付,勤劳,爱合作,有多个项目实战经验。
涉及前端跨平台软件开发,后台服务器软件开发,点对点软件开发。从事积累音视频行业,新零售行业,智能家居行业,新媒体行业,金融行业等丰富经验。
精通开源软件技术并善于利用互联网思维解决问题。
关注新时代软件发展方向,能快速学习新技术,如人工智能,区块链,5G等。
熟练使用开发语言如Java,C++,PHP,Python,SQL,Javascript。开发框架Spring,Boost,Libevent,Vue.js,Angular,Mybatis,Qt,Redis,MySQL,Nginx等。
智能家居行业,小区对讲设备开发,例如小区门口机,单元门口机,室内机,物业中心对讲机。包含音视频通话,存储。使用C++开发,高性能,资源消耗低。
新媒体客户端使用ARM linux嵌入式平台; 2.采用iptables对客户端数据包进行管理,未授权的客户端进行拦截,已授权的放行; 3.对授权的客户端上网行为进行控制,例如限速,插入广告,离线友好提示; 4.开发本地网站,提供丰富的共享资源,例如app下载,视频,音乐;
智慧社区系统整体采用c-s架构,客户端为岗亭管理软件,云端为统一云车场服务; 2.岗亭客户端为pc软件,使用Qt开发; 3.云端车场服务使用c++开发,使用libevent网络中间件,采用线程池处理业务逻辑; 4.数据库使用mysql,并用redis做高频数据缓存。
开发平台系统全栈Web软件开发,Java、C++服务器软件开发,涉及分布式,负载均衡,高并发,包括开放平台Boss系统,大数据分析系统,存储系统。
门户网站系统,主要分展示系统,后台内容管理系统。展示系统能够展示企业新闻,产品,服务,客户案例,联系方式,走马灯等;后台内容管理系统负责更新展示内容,支持富媒体编辑预览,删除信息,修改管理员密码等。
跨平台网络中间件像Boost,Libevent等网络中间件一样,Reactor网络中间件使用C++实现,专注于网络协议,支持TCP,UDP,Websocket等协议。整体设计充分利用多核CPU优势,采用线程池技术,从而达到高吞吐,低延迟目的。
使用vue.js,iview,Flink,kafka,spring。 实现流式分析,实时诊断监控。系统架构主要有日志采集,实时计算,web展示。日志采集分为客户端跟服务器日志,日志通过协议上传到服务端kafka。实时计算从kafka消费日志,根据业务需求计算结果。web展示响
使用spring boot,dubbo,mysql,redis,kafka,zeroc ice,vue.js,iview等技术实现音视频开放平台。平台分为boss端跟管理员端,后端跟开放基础服务使用ice,kafka通信,系统划分为不同功能的微服务,使用dubbo通信,前端使用v